Join the Brooke Community!

Each year, Brooke Charter Schools engages hundreds of volunteers (alumni, community volunteers, and our philanthropic partners) to support our college preparation mission. When they share their love of reading, their career experiences in technology, or a host of other inspiring skills, volunteers help our scholars envision their future as the diverse and dynamic leaders our country needs.

Volunteer opportunities can range from one hour to ongoing weekly engagements in the following areas:

  • FIRST Robotics Team Coaches
  • Book Club Readers
  • STEM Professionals for Networking Events
  • Community Meeting Speakers
